MACC remands senior medical officer over alleged RM1.5mil knee implant supply abuse
A senior medical officer in his 50s has been remanded for five days by the Melaka MACC over alleged abuse of position involving the supply of knee implants worth about RM1.5 million. The remand order was issued at the Ayer Keroh magistrate's court, and the suspect is believed to have an interest in a company supplying the implants, suspected to be owned by family members.

Retired Malaysian army officer with Datuk title charged with molesting golf caddie in Melaka
A 68-year-old retired Malaysian army officer, Yahya Hashim, who holds a Datuk title, was charged in a Melaka court on Sep. 4 for allegedly molesting a 20-year-old female golf caddie. The alleged incident occurred on Aug. 25 at the Tiara Melaka Golf & Country Club in Ayer Keroh. Yahya pleaded not guilty and was granted bail of RM2,500.

Fire in Kampung Padang Keladi Destroys Two Houses and Nine Vehicles
Two semi-permanent terrace houses in Kampung Padang Keladi, Durian Tunggal, Alor Gajah were destroyed in a fire on Wednesday afternoon. Nine vehicles were also burnt, but no casualties were reported. The fire was fully extinguished by 4 pm.

Two motorcyclists die in head-on collision on Jalan Gapam in Bemban
Two motorcyclists were killed in a head-on collision on Jalan Gapam near Bemban, Jasin, last night. Police believe the 41-year-old lorry driver entered the opposite lane while overtaking, colliding with a 21-year-old college student. Both died at the scene.

Police investigate viral fight involving three teenage girls in Kuala Pilah
Police in Kuala Pilah, Negeri Sembilan are investigating a fight involving three teenage girls that was captured on video and went viral on social media. The incident occurred at Dataran Melang after a 15-year-old girl met two acquaintances over a misunderstanding related to a circulated photograph. The teenager sustained injuries and a police report has been lodged.

'Don't use sirens as an excuse to run red lights,' says mother of teen killed by ambulance
The mother of Muhammad Amirul Asyraaf Md Azizan, 18, who was killed by an ambulance in Jasin last week, has urged drivers not to use sirens as an excuse to run red lights. The ambulance driver, Mohd Noorikhmal Baharuddin, 41, pleaded not guilty in the Jasin Magistrate's Court to reckless driving causing death.

Former commando jailed 4 months for trespassing into bilal's room
A former commando was sentenced to four months in prison by the Magistrate's Court in Melaka for trespassing into a mosque's bilal room and stealing RM70 from the mosque's donation box. The accused, Mohd Zaidi Mohtar, 44, pleaded guilty to the charge under Section 448 of the Penal Code.

JPS compactor roller driver dies after losing control of vehicle
A 45-year-old man died after the compactor roller he was driving lost control and plunged into a ditch while carrying out maintenance work at Kampung Anak Ayer Durian Daun, Kampung Pondoi, Tampin. He was taken to Hospital Tampin but was pronounced dead at 3pm. Police have opened an investigation under Section 41(1) of the Road Transport Act 1987.

Driver dies after being run over by his own lorry, believed to have forgotten to pull the handbrake
A 72-year-old man died after being run over by his lorry in Taman Mawar, Machap Baru, Alor Gajah, Melaka. The lorry rolled forward, allegedly because the handbrake was not engaged, and struck the man as he walked towards a guard post. Police are investigating under Section 41(1) of the Road Transport Act 1987.

Rampage in hostel, Tunas Bakti resident admits to damaging property
An 18-year-old resident of Sekolah Tunas Bakti Sungai Lereh pleaded guilty to a charge of mischief for damaging property at the school's hostel in Ayer Keroh. The Magistrate's Court ordered her to be sent to Hospital Permai in Tampoi, Johor Bahru for psychiatric evaluation before sentencing.
